"Under general supervision, patrols assigned areas (in Piedmont & Emeryville) to enforce city and state laws regarding stray, dangerous and nuisance domestic animals; investigates complaints and captures animals; performs record keeping, licensing and related duties for humane animal protection and control; and performs related work as assigned...This is a working level class in animal control, responsible for enforcing applicable regulations in a civilian capacity. Successful performance of the work requires skill in dealing with the public in difficult situations as well as a willingness to handle animals that may be injured or ill. This class is distinguished from Police Officer in that the latter is designated and has full law enforcement capabilities, rather than limited citation authority."
